Pricing emerges on Ishinomaki Hibarino biomass project

In:
Renewables

Sponsors of the 74.95MW Ishinomaki Hibaniro biomass power project in Japan – Renova - 38%, Tokyo Gas Company - 34%, United Purpose Management - 15% and Mizuho Leasing Company - 13% – reached financial close on the funds to back the scheme on 24 March.  The project, financed on a...
